[size=x-large][b]Customer Service[/b][/size]
ABOUT THIS COURSE This is the capstone course in the Saylor Customer Service certificate program which is currently under development. CUST105 is designed to teach you about the customer service work environment, methods for successful customer relations, and career advancement tactics. Future courses in the certificate program will provide a solid knowledge base in the areas of computer skills, business communications, and best customer service practices. WHAT'S IN THE COURSE?
